Job Description

Assignment Overview Shift:
Nights, 4x12hrs
Hours:
48 hrs/wk
Start Date:
Jun 22, 2026
Length:
13 weeks
Openings:
1 Description American Traveler is seeking an experienced RN for a Step-Down/SCU Charge RN position at a Critical Access, Level 4 trauma facility in Minnesota, requiring at least 2 years of experience and charge nurse experience. Details Step-Down/SCU (Special Care Unit) within a Critical Access, Level 4 trauma center with 19 staffed beds Night shift schedule: 4x12-hour shifts (7:00 PM - 7:30 AM) Every third weekend required No on-call requirements Floating required within the hospital or to nearby affiliate hospitals as needed Special procedures include central line insertion, cardioversion, arterial line insertion, and chest tube insertion Special equipment includes NICOM, Nihon Kohden monitors, Heated High Flow (Airvo), BiPAP (V60), and ventilator (PB980) Charting via Epic (Excellian); experience required 13-week contract with a 4x12 night shift structure Requirements Active MN RN license required; pending license accepted Current certifications required: BLS, ACLS, PALS, and NRP Minimum 2 years of Step-Down/SCU nursing experience required Charge nurse experience required Epic (Excellian) EMR experience required At least 1 supervisor reference required for consideration Candidates must reside more than 100 miles from the facility to be eligible Additional Information Serves as charge RN in the Step-Down/SCU, overseeing unit operations and patient care coordination during night shifts Pre-start modules are required to be completed before the first day of the assignment Candidates who have previously worked at the facility as permanent staff or per diem must have been separated for at least 3 months from their last shift worked Navy blue scrubs required Free parking available in any unrestricted space RTO requests ideally limited to no more than 5 days for the duration of the contract First-time travelers are not eligible for this position
